50 lines
1.7 KiB
Plaintext
50 lines
1.7 KiB
Plaintext
This is the repository of Flowee Pay.
|
|
|
|
Flowee Pay is a payment solution, also often called wallet, that allows
|
|
users to pay and receive Bitcoin Cash in a simple application with little
|
|
to no external parties we need to depend on.
|
|
The only really required dependent is the peer to peer network, and thus
|
|
the Internet.
|
|
|
|
We use QML for the user interface, which allows fast turnaround for
|
|
skinning and a very strong model/view separation. The goal here is to have
|
|
multiple user interfaces for the one codebase. For instance you can have
|
|
different GUI's for Android and for desktop.
|
|
|
|
|
|
The goal of having a Free Software product like Flowee Pay is that average
|
|
users can use the community client and when companies that want to bundle a
|
|
wallet with their product (for instance to do some token thingy) they are
|
|
more than welcome to provide their own skinning instead of the ones that
|
|
are included in this repo.
|
|
|
|
Any companies or groups doing this are going to help increase the quality
|
|
of the main free software product and thus this benefits all.
|
|
|
|
|
|
BUILDING
|
|
|
|
Flowee Pay uses libraries from the Flowee the Hub product, you need to
|
|
either install the Hub via your package manager or compile it before you
|
|
compile Pay.
|
|
The minimum version required for the Flowee libraries is 2020.04.1
|
|
|
|
You need cmake and Qt5. When you have those installed it is just a matter
|
|
of calling:
|
|
|
|
```
|
|
mkdir build
|
|
cd build
|
|
cmake ..
|
|
make
|
|
```
|
|
|
|
If you compile Flowee the Hub yourself you may want to export the
|
|
following variable in case the build wasn't found.
|
|
export CMAKE_PREFIX_PATH=/path/to/the/flowee-build
|
|
followed with the call to cmake and make like above.
|
|
|
|
|
|
Upstream; https://gitlab.com/FloweeTheHub/pay
|
|
Website: https://flowee.org
|